PE14 PCX is a 2014 Ford Ka in White with a 1,242c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2014 Ford Ka models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.2% with a typical mileage of 36,395 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Ka f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 404,005 recorded failures. If you're considering buying PE14 PCX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Ka typ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 12 years old, this Ford Ka is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
